免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

傻瓜式制作exe程序

傻瓜式制作exe程序:使用Python和PyInstaller创建一个简单的exe文件

在本教程中,我们将介绍如何使用Python编程语言创建一个简单的“Hello, world!”程序,并使用PyInstaller将其转换为可执行的exe文件。这个教程对完全不了解编程或者想制作一个简单的exe程序的初学者非常友好。

一、准备工作

1. 安装Python

如果您还没有安装Python,请访问https://www.python.org/downloads/ 下载并安装合适的Python版本。在安装过程中,请确保勾选“Add Python to PATH”选项,这样Python会被添加到您的系统环境变量中,便于后续操作。

2. 安装文本编辑器

您还需要一个文本编辑器来编写Python脚本。一些常用的文本编辑器有:Notepad++、Visual Studio Code和Sublime Text。根据您的喜好选择一个即可。

二、编写Python脚本

1. 使用文本编辑器,创建一个名为“hello.py”的新文件。

2. 在文件中输入以下内容:

```python

def main():

print("Hello, world!")

if __name__ == "__main__":

main()

```

3. 保存文件。

三、安装PyInstaller

1. 打开命令提示符(按 Win + R,输入 cmd,然后按回车)。

2. 输入以下命令安装PyInstaller:

```bash

pip install pyinstaller

```

3. 安装完成后,您可以通过输入“pyinstaller --version”来检查PyInstaller是否已成功安装。

四、将Python脚本转换为exe文件

1. 确保命令提示符的当前工作目录为您保存“hello.py”的文件夹(使用“cd”命令切换目录)。

2. 输入以下命令,将“hello.py”转换为exe文件:

```bash

pyinstaller --onefile hello.py

```

3. 当转换完成后,您会在当前文件夹的“dist”子文件夹中找到生成的“hello.exe”文件。

五、测试exe文件

1. 双击“hello.exe”文件,您将看到一个命令提示符窗口显示 "Hello, world!",证明exe文件已成功创建。

恭喜,您已经完成了一个简单的exe程序的制作。这个程序虽然简单,但这个基本流程对于其他复杂的exe项目同样适用。现在,您可以尝试将更复杂的Python脚本转换为exe文件,或者为您的程序添加更多功能。祝您学习愉快!


相关知识:
静态库生成exe
在编程领域中,静态库是一种可被多个程序共享的数据集合,通常包含了预编译好的函数和变量。我们可以将静态库与一个程序相关联,生成最终的可执行文件(.exe)。本教程将为你解释如何从静态库生成可执行文件,以及这个过程的原理。**1. 静态库的概念**静态库是一种
2023-06-14
将html打包exe
将HTML打包成EXE的方法和原理详细教程将HTML和相关文件打包成一个独立的EXE文件,可以使网站应用程序在没有浏览器的情况下运行。通常,这种方法用于创建独立的桌面应用程序,如电子书、多媒体演示文稿、游戏及软件原型。在本教程中,我们将介绍将HTML项目打
2023-06-14
vs2012怎么生成exe文件
在Visual Studio 2012(VS2012)中,生成可执行文件(exe文件)的过程相当简单。下面将详细介绍在VS2012中生成一个exe文件的过程。这里以C++为例进行讲解,但是实际上其他编程语言的生成过程也是类似的。1. 打开Visual St
2023-06-14
py打包exe文件
标题:使用PyInstaller将Python脚本打包成可执行文件(EXE)导语:本文将介绍如何将Python脚本文件(.py)打包成Windows操作系统下的可执行文件(.exe),允许你无需安装Python环境即可在Windows计算机上运行你的应用程
2023-06-14
python 打包exe包含dll
在本教程中,我将向您展示如何将Python应用程序打包为单个可执行文件,其中包含依赖的DLL。我们将使用一个名为 PyInstaller 的工具来完成此操作。本教程假设您已经熟悉Python,并且安装了适当版本的Python。我们 Vyxal 编写一个简单
2023-06-14
freeze打包exe
标题:使用cx_freeze打包Python应用程序生成exe文件摘要:本篇文章将详细介绍如何使用cx_freeze库将Python应用程序打包成一个独立的exe文件。这样一来,即使在没有安装Python环境的设备上依然能够运行程序。正文:在某些情况下,我
2023-06-14